Fixing a car's fender damage hinges on the severity: minor dents or scratches can often be handled with DIY methods, while major cracks or structural issues require professional auto body repair to ensure safety and maintain resale value. Start by assessing the damage—if it's a small dent without paint damage, paintless dent repair (PDR) is a cost-effective option. For deeper damage, professional help is advised to avoid compromising the vehicle's integrity.

To assess the damage, look for key indicators like the size of the dent, whether the paint is cracked, or if the fender is misaligned. Paintless dent repair is a technique where technicians use specialized tools to massage dents out from behind the panel without repainting, preserving the factory finish. It's ideal for minor dents but requires skill. For DIY enthusiasts, tools like a plunger, dent puller, or even hot water can work on plastic fenders for small dents. However, if the metal is creased or the paint is damaged, you might need fillers and repainting, which is best left to pros to prevent rust.

Cost is a major factor. DIY repairs can range from $20 for a basic kit to $200 for more advanced tools, but they may not yield perfect results. Professional repairs vary widely based on damage extent and vehicle model. On average, PDR costs $75-$150 per dent, while full fender replacement can exceed $1,000. Always get multiple quotes from certified shops.

Here's a table with supporting data for common fender repair scenarios in the U.S., based on industry averages:

Damage TypeDIY Cost EstimateProfessional Cost EstimateTypical Repair TimeNotes
Small dent (size of a coin)$10 - $50$75 - $15030 mins - 2 hoursPDR possible if no paint damage
Large dent (over 6 inches)$50 - $200$200 - $5002 - 4 hoursMay require filler and repaint
Scratch (superficial)$15 - $40$100 - $3001 - 3 hoursTouch-up paint or buffing
Crack in plastic fender$30 - $100$150 - $4001 - 2 hoursPlastic welding or replacement
Severe damage (bent frame)Not recommended$500 - $2,000+4+ hoursRequires professional assessment

Before attempting repairs, consider your skill level. DIY can save money but might void warranties or lead to further damage if done incorrectly. For complex issues, consult a professional to ensure the repair meets safety standards.

I've banged up my fender a few times on tight parking spots. If it's just a small dent, try using a plunger—wet the rim, push it on, and pop it out. For scratches, a touch-up pen from an auto parts store works wonders. But if you see cracks or the fender's loose, don't mess with it; head to a shop. DIY is cheap, but know your limits to avoid making it worse.

In my line of work, I see fender damage daily. Start by checking for paint cracks—if present, PDR isn't an option. For dents, use a dent puller kit carefully to avoid stretching the metal. Always wear safety gear. If the damage is near the wheel well, it might affect alignment, so I'd recommend a professional inspection. Pros use frame machines to ensure everything's straight, which DIY can't replicate. It's about safety, not just looks.

As a car enthusiast, I love tackling fender repairs myself. First, clean the area and assess the damage. For dents, a suction cup dent puller can be effective—apply slowly to prevent paint damage. If it's a scratch, sand it lightly, apply primer, then touch-up paint. I always keep a repair kit handy. But for anything beyond surface level, like a bent fender, I'd consult a pro to preserve the car's value. Practice on an old part first if you're new to this.

Is stopping not allowed during reverse parking?

During the reverse parking test in Subject 2 of the driving exam, stopping midway is not permitted. If the vehicle stops for more than 2 seconds during the process, 5 points will be deducted each time. Midway stopping refers to the vehicle having no displacement change within 2 seconds, which the system will judge as a stop. Different items in Subject 2 have different point deductions. The specific analysis is as follows: Reverse Parking: Exceeding the 210-second time limit, not following the prescribed route or sequence, failing to drive the front wheels over the control line before reversing, or not completing the parking will result in a 100-point deduction. Stopping for more than 2 seconds will deduct 5 points each time. Curve Driving: Driving over the edge line or stopping for more than 2 seconds will result in a 100-point deduction.

What does 0w40 mean for engine oil?

0W40 is the SAE standard viscosity value of engine oil, where 0W indicates that the oil can be used at a minimum temperature of -35 degrees Celsius, and 40 represents the kinematic viscosity standard at 100 degrees Celsius. Here is some information about engine oil: Types: Engine oil is divided into three types: full synthetic oil, semi-synthetic oil, and mineral oil. Oil grades: The packaging of engine oil usually has markings such as 5w30, 0w20, 5w40, etc., which indicate the oil grade. The 'W' stands for winter, meaning that if there is a 'W' in the grade, the oil can be used in winter.

How many meters away should a vehicle breakdown warning sign be placed?

Vehicle breakdown warning signs should be placed between 50 to 100 meters behind the vehicle. Road Safety Laws stipulate: When a motor vehicle breaks down on the road and needs to stop for troubleshooting: the driver should immediately turn on the hazard warning lights and move the vehicle to a place where it does not obstruct traffic. For vehicles that are difficult to move: the hazard warning lights should remain on continuously, and warning signs should be set up in the direction of oncoming traffic to increase the warning distance. If necessary, call the police promptly.
